WAREHOUSE JUNIOR MANAGER IMPACT AND OPPORTUNITY As a key member of the Operations organization, you will lead the daily logistics and warehouse operations for North America, driving continuous improvement across critical functions. You will coordinate the movement of finished goods to customers, manage shipping and receiving operations between facilities, and ensure on-time deliveries. This position is essential for maintaining high inventory accuracy, optimizing cost efficiency, and meeting customer requirements. You will play a strategic role in ensuring that processes are compliant with IATF 16949, ISO 14001, and ISO 45001 standards, supporting a culture of zero defects, safety, and environmental responsibility. Essential Functions And Responsibilities Coordinate daily freight of finished goods to customers. Communicate with carriers, prepare shipments, and control freight costs. Align shipping schedules and deliveries with the Customer Service department. Coordinate intercompany services between Del Rio and Acuña. Issue inbound and outbound product movements as required. Generate shipping documentation according to sales procedures. Continuously review and develop procedures and reports to support departmental goals and daily activities. Participate in cost-reduction and continuous improvement activities. Lead process improvements in shipping, warehouse, and raw material receiving areas in Acuña and Del Rio. Maintain the highest inventory accuracy levels through cycle counts. Ensure products are shipped to customers on time. Supervise raw material and equipment shipments to the Acuña plant. Conduct warehouse, shipping, and receiving process audits. Train supervisors across required areas and ensure cascading training to their teams. Oversee warehouse, receiving, shipping, and inventory control processes, as well as production support activities. Support and comply with Quality Management Systems (IATF 16949) and Environmental Management Systems (ISO 14001/ISO 45001) requirements. Ensure process-based management using PDCA methodology and risk analysis, documenting evidence for audit compliance. Identify environmental aspects across the lifecycle of operations, from inputs to outputs. Minimum Qualifications Bachelor’s degree in Logistics, Engineering, or a related field, or equivalent experience. Minimum of 5 years of experience in inventory control, personnel management, shipping, and logistics. Experience in customs and traffic operations. Experience in the automotive industry. Knowledge of IATF 16949, ISO 14001 & ISO 45001 quality systems. Bilingual (Spanish/English). Proficient in computer applications. Strong teamwork, communication, and leadership skills. Preferred Qualifications Training in Environmental Management Systems (ISO 14001) and Health and Safety Management Systems (ISO 45001). Demonstrated ability to drive process improvements and cost reduction initiatives. Strong analytical, organizational, and problem-solving skills.
